ALEXANDRIA, Va. — The second measurable snow storm of 2022 arrived days after the first. Snomicron 2?
Around 7:30 a.m., “Yardy” measured 2 inches of fresh beautiful powder in the front yard. It’d be nice to ski on.
The 2022 total is now 12 inches, a whole foot with 2frac12; months of winter to go!
